Man stabbed with screwdriver

A MAN was stabbed in the ear with a screwdriver during an argument in Clyde North last week.
Police believe three men forced their way into a McCormicks Road house about 4.45pm on Friday, 31 March and attacked the 37-year-old.
The men drove away after police were called.
Police intercepted the getaway car a short time later and the attackers fled on foot.
The police air wing and dog unit apprehended one man but the other two have not been caught.
A 24-year-old Cranbourne man was interviewed and released on summons.
The victim was taken to the Dandenong Hospital for treatment to his right ear and eye.
